According to research published in the journal Toxicon, plant toxins have been recognized and studied since ancient times, with early accounts dating back to 1888. These natural compounds, known as phytotoxins, serve various functions for the plant, primarily as a defense mechanism against herbivores and pathogens. The comprehensive classification of these toxins is typically based on their chemical structure, which directly influences their mechanism of action and toxicity to other organisms.

Over 80% of the world's population uses herbal medicines for primary healthcare, viewing them as safe due to their natural origin. However, the assumption that 'natural' equals 'safe' is not always accurate, and the safety of phytoconstituents, or plant-based compounds, depends heavily on factors like dosage, form, and individual health.
